Why Silk and Ivory Thread Is Popular
The combination of silk and wool fibers gives this thread a unique texture that feels soft while still offering excellent canvas coverage. Many stitchers enjoy using it because it creates rich-looking stitches without feeling too heavy on the canvas.
Another reason crafters love Silk and Ivory Needlepoint Thread is its versatility. It can be used for both traditional and modern embroidery projects while adding a slightly luxurious appearance to handmade designs.

Ideal for Blending Colors and Textures
Many stitchers use Silk and Ivory Needlepoint Thread when creating floral patterns, landscape scenes, or decorative backgrounds because the thread blends colors naturally. The soft shine from the silk fibers adds depth without becoming overly glossy.
Combining different shades can create beautiful transitions and realistic embroidery effects. This makes the thread especially useful for artistic and detailed stitching projects.
Helpful Tips for Stitching
Using the right stitching techniques can improve your embroidery results and help the thread maintain its quality throughout the project.
- Use Shorter Thread Lengths: Shorter strands help reduce tangling and fraying while creating smoother stitches.
- Match Thread With Canvas Size: Choosing the correct canvas mesh helps the thread provide proper coverage and prevents overcrowded stitching.
- Store Threads Properly: Keeping threads organized and protected from dust or moisture helps maintain their texture and color quality.
